QUOTE(luvvivi @ Aug 7 2009, 01:54 PM)
May I know how make the background so blur like that but the bird and the branch look so clear?

Adjust the F stop? or?

Noob here. Want to learn more.
*
bro, he used f5.6 at 300mm for that shot... so basically i think he just focused at the bird, the background is far enough to be blurred out in that way... laugh.gif

technically, i think laugh.gif , the shallower the depth of field, the more bokeh (blurry defocused areas) you get...

and to achieve this shallow depth of field, is by using the lowest f number possible.... ok that's my noob explanation. whistling.gif
